Transaction 95296ad34bc1cd0ac11ff4ed0827c611e242a273499d9ed84c3ea595c2846ef3

2 Input
2 Outputs
  • 95296ad34bc1cd0ac11ff4ed0827c611e242a273499d9ed84c3ea595c2846ef3:0
  • value  50000000
    address  122pEVzqUoHfjx6k7C651PbBrGTA8xde8c
  • 95296ad34bc1cd0ac11ff4ed0827c611e242a273499d9ed84c3ea595c2846ef3:1
  • value  37491
    address  1E82TgCmihWFQf2QUNdsj8fBZKZqHNhXr3